// TIDE_REFRESH_INTERVAL_MS controls how often the Harborglass widget
// re-polls the Meridian Cove tide service. New contractors: do not lower
// this below 60s — the upstream feed caches aggressively and faster
// polling only burns quota. If you change this, rebuild the widget bundle
// and note the token it prints below.

session token of kahag-bawip = htk6_729d08

Leadership Review Briefing — Reseller Programme

The Cendrix Partner Network has onboarded fourteen resellers across the Velmora region since March. Margins remain within the agreed band, though two partners have requested extended payment terms. Sales leads should review the tiering criteria before Thursday's session. The strategic context below is confidential and should not be forwarded.

management briefing: Only 33 of the 504 pilot accounts renewed Holox, so a churn review is set for August 1. Fenysix Logistics is in early talks to buy Zoroxix Group for about $459.9 million.

Subject: Memtrace cut-over complete

Team,

Cut-over to Memtrace v2 for GPU memory profiling finished last night. Old v1 agents are disabled; any tickets referencing v1 dashboards should be closed as resolved-by-migration. Sampling overhead is now under 2% and allocation traces include kernel names. Known gap: profiles older than 30 days were not migrated. Point customers at the v2 docs for setup questions. For reference when troubleshooting, the agent now runs with the following configuration.

settings of bagaf-bawip:
[aldax]
port = 5000
region = south-4
host = aldax.brasklabs.corp
team = brivan
timeout_ms = 2000
retries = 2